Back pain between the shoulder blades, or what the medical field might call the interscapular region, means pain in the back of our upper trunk, or the thoracic region of the spine. While pain in the neck or low back is much more common, pain in the thoracic region may affect up to 30 percent of people in their lifetime.

Neck and low back pain get a lot more attention, but pain in the mid-back can have similar, debilitating impacts on quality of life. The middle back, called the thoracic spine, is below the neck but above the bottom of the rib cage. Web31 mei 2024 · Having mid back pain is a common condition that can also feel like tightness or tension in the center of your back. Middle back pain can be caused by strain from daily activities and poor posture, a past or recent injury, or muscle inflammation.
